Galactic Switch — Poké-Power · once a turn
Once during your turn (before your attack), you may move an Energy card attached to 1 of your Pokémon SP to another of your Pokémon. Then, put 2 damage counters on Bronzong G. This power can't be used if Bronzong G is affected by a Special Condition.
Quoted from the card face. The label after the dash is how the card itself names the effect.

Why this sits apart from the attacks

An attack costs Energy and ends your turn. What is printed above does neither — it is available while the card is in play, so it is a different kind of cost to a deck. Attack costs are in the section above.

Galactic Switch can only be used once a turn

The words once during your turn are printed in it, which caps it at one use per turn on that one card. Two copies of the card in play are two separate Pokémon, so each carries its own use.

This effect places damage counters, which is not the same as dealing damage

Galactic Switch puts damage counters on a Pokémon rather than dealing damage to it. One counter is ten damage on the board, but the rules keep them apart: effects that reduce or prevent damage do not stop counters from being placed, and weakness and resistance are not applied to them.

Bronzong G 41 — frequently asked questions

How much damage does it take to knock out Bronzong G 41?

Bronzong G 41 has 90 HP and a Psychic weakness at ×2, so a Psychic attack printed at 45 damage or more removes it in one turn. Any other type has to print the full 90.

What is the strongest attack on Bronzong G 41?

Psychic Pulse, printed at 40 damage for 3 Energy — 13 damage per Energy card. Does 10 damage to each of your opponent's Benched Pokémon that has any damage counters on it. (Don't apply Weakness and Resistance for Benched Pokémon.)

What is the retreat cost of Bronzong G 41?

3 Energy, discarded from this card to move it out of the active spot. Retreating is allowed once per turn.

How often can you use Galactic Switch?

Once during your turn. The limit is printed in the ability itself, and it is counted per Pokémon — a second copy of Bronzong G in play carries its own use.

Does Bronzong G 41 deal damage or place damage counters?

It places damage counters. One counter is ten damage on the board, but the two are different things in the rules: weakness and resistance are not applied to counters, and effects that reduce or prevent damage do not stop counters from being placed.

Can Bronzong G 41 be played in a tournament?

It is legal in Unlimited play. Standard events run on a rotating list of sets, so check the current rotation before entering one.
